Ooo, what’s that?
That? That’s just the Intimate Moments Gift Set by Kama Sutra. It contains a bottle of Sweet Almond Massage Oil, some Sweet Honeysuckle Honey Dust and a feather applicator.
What’d it come in?
The gift set came in a nice green and cream cardboard box with a see-through plastic cut out in the front. Like all of Kama Sutra’s packaging, the box is modest and elegant in its design.
Inside, trapped in tightly molded plastic (as in, I had trouble getting everything out of it), you’ll find a plastic 4 oz. bottle of Sweet Almond Massage Oil, the feather applicator and a metal cylinder. Inside the cylinder is the usual satin drawstring pouch (in black for this kit) covering a plastic bag that’s twist-tied closed.
What’s in it?
Massage oil: Glycine Soja (Soybean) Oil, Vitis Vinifera (Grape) Seed Oil, Pistacia Vera Seed Oil, C 12-15, Alkyl Benzoate, Caprylic/Capric Triglyceride, Prunus Amygdalus Dulcis (Sweet Almond) Oil, Frangrance, Tocopheryl Acetate, Aplpha-Isomenthyl Ionone, Benzyl Benzoate, Citronellol, Coumarin, Limonene, Linalool Read more…

I’ve been lusting over the Treasure Trove Gift Tin since I started working at The Earth Shop, a (now out of business) chain of green stores that plagued the malls up here. I loved that store.
We were required to give demonstrations of any products that came with testers. And I was probably the only employee that would demonstrate the Oil of Love. Of course, the only reason I wanted to demonstrate it was so I could taste it again. I’ve tried every flavor of the Oil of Love except the tangerine. I can’t wait to get that one.
All of the products in this gift tin are edible except the feather. Although, I suppose, if you really wanted to, you could eat the feather. I doubt it’ll be very tasty, though.
On of the products in this tin is Honey Dust to dust on the skin with the brown and black feather applicator. It adds a light aroma and sweet flavor to your skin.
Another is the Stimulating Pleasure Balm, which is meant to tease you and your lover’s intimate bits with a gentle tingle.
And, of course, the Oil of Love, which heats with friction and is, by far, my favorite of the bunch.
